    Police investigate accidental shooting in Minot

    Ally Dillinger, 6 years ago

    MINOT, N.D. – Minot police are investigating a report of an accidental shooting inside a northwest Minot home Thursday night.

    Police say a man accidentally fired a weapon striking a family member.

    The person has been taken to Trinity Hospital for serious injuries.

    The identities of those involved are not being released at this time as this is an active investigation.
